Gabriel Mvumvure is the assistant coach for sprints and hurdles at Brown University. A graduate of LSU, where he earned three All-American honors, Mvumvure boasts an extensive professional career across multiple events. He competed in the 2016 Rio Olympics and five World Championships, and he holds the Zimbabwe national indoor record for the 60 meters at 6.6. His personal best time of 9.98 in the 100 meters is the seventh fastest ever by an African.
